Ganesh Chaturthi Special Savoury: Mani/Amani Kozhukattai

This one’s one of the most popular & favourite savoury dishes down south- It’s usually prepared during any festivities or special occasions… However, this is such delectable & flavourful & filling, that it can be devoured without even having to wait for any festivals or special gatherings Give it a try just now and get to know how flavourful, soft and decadent these bite sized typical South Indian Savoury Modaks or Rice Dumplings are- These are also called ‘Ammani Kozhukattai’ #ganesha21 #manikozhukattai #cooksnapchallenge

Cooking instructions

* Step 1

Firstly: Add in a mixing bowl all the measured required ingredients for it & mix everything well together until nicely combined and well blended with the help of a spatula initially & then, with your hands- knead it to a smooth, pliable dough- Cover & set aside for about 10-15 mins time

* Step 2

Next, in a blender jar: Add in all the ingredients for the coconut mixture and blend it coarsely to form a nice whitish-greenish mixture- Set Aside for its later use in the cooking process further

* Step 3

Now, apply some oil in your hands, generously…Uncover the kneaded dough post the given time & dividing it into small bite sized pieces and then, taking them into your hands & roll them out into small Roundels- Do the same, with all until the dough is over…

* Step 4

Heat up an Idli, Momos or any kinda Steamer as such & adding in some water to it- let it come to a rolling boil…Now, grease the steaming plate and place the small Mani Kozhukattais in it and then, place it back in the steamer, cover & allow it to steam cook for about 10 mins time

* Step 5

Once that’s done Transfer them into a separate plate and start on with the process of tempering the same: Heat up a frying pan over the medium-high flame- Add in the tempering/seasoning spices, etc. to it & allow it to splutter & turn aromatic…

* Step 6

In goes now, the Coconut Mixture, sauté until it’s just lightly browned (ensure not to brown it completely at all), throw in the prepared Kozhukattais into it- Give it all a really good mix until nicely combined and well blended & nicely incorporated, Cook for another a couple of mins or so…

* Step 7

Heat goes off- Transfer them to the serving plate/bowl/platter…Garnish it your way & it’s now the TIME, to offer it to the LORD & then…ENJOY…all by ourselves
